One common structure found in both prokaryotic and eukaryotic cells is (an)
nasty-shy [4]

Answer:

a. ribosome

Explanation:

Ribosome -

The ribosome is common in both the cells of eukaryotes and prokaryotes .

Ribosomes acts as a site for protein synthesis .

Ribosomes are present even on the endoplasmic reticulum  .

They link the amino acids with the messenger RNA molecules , which is used for the sequencing of the amino acid to obtain proteins .

The amino acids are carried with the help of the tRNA molecules .

hence , the correct answer for the given information is ribosome .
